...and it's even harder to beat rotisserie drums yet cooked over a real fire (cherry and oak splits) It's been a while since I've had these so it was a real treat. Sooo juicy and perfect skin to boot.

If you've used a rotisserie basket you know how the spit rod running the length of the basket gets in the way of your food. That problem has been solved by using the Octoforks to hold the basket from the outside and spin it vertically.

That basket is one I got from Menards but I also have a couple of the SS ones from Onegrill...all are the same size 14"X7.5"

The Menards one is cheap "but" it does have that questionable coating on it. Mine's been torched so no worries with flaking of the coating..it's long gone.
